As in, Magia Record? Officially no - the NA server went down years ago. But there's an unofficial patch managed by the Rayshift team that brings back the NA translations where possible, and adds fan-translations by the Magia Union Translations team when not. Look here for instructions:

you can still use private servers starting from fresh / as a new account, connect was just a tool to preserve a snapshot of an account so it's there to play on like before. it's probably going to be in jp, but maybe an eng patch similar to rayshift may exist. too early to say for certain.
Hey everyone: for those unaware, there's a post-closure private magia record app in the works. This will make a private server so that the game can still be played even after the official version goes down.
If you'd like to play on the private server and save all your account data, now is the time to work with connect. The provided link is a guide on how to do so. This will allow you to save the data of your account, meaning that you'll go into the private server with all your original characters, their spirit enhancement, memoria, doppels unlocked, etc.
You'll want to get this done before the game goes EOS. You will not be able to do this once the game is ended.
